Output 1844d04967c756afb4feca4296b9320a9dd29e1b34a75ced9df2bc571d2cfb30:3

value
2044743
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ef39e042b2ac4faadf871bd3f553e0bd179d3da7 OP_EQUAL
address
3PVvkgpnHXgwbj8SwYJhaTcvgCF231FvLE
transaction
1844d04967c756afb4feca4296b9320a9dd29e1b34a75ced9df2bc571d2cfb30
confirmations
210697
spent
true